You should get a gel coat kit and tint that. It's gel coat you are trying to match. Try white base and a tiny tiny tiny dab of brown tint.

Second on the white base with tiny brown. Mix a tiny batch and smear onto the area without hardener. After you match color, make a larger batch and add the harder. Don’t go too dark, can’t lighten it but easy to make darker.

It is expensive but the shelf life is short so they can't mass produce it to get the cost down. A while back I bought some for my 2004 Grady. Spectrum #F553801K matches 1995 thru 2004 and it was just right on my boat. Not sure what year you have.
